问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

如何通过在线工具自定义OpenWrt固件

创作时间:
作者:
@小白创作中心

如何通过在线工具自定义OpenWrt固件

引用
1
来源
1.
https://ruanluyou.net/ask/how-to-customize-openwrt-firmware-through-online-tools.html

OpenWrt是一款功能强大且灵活的路由器操作系统,广泛应用于各种硬件平台。它允许用户替换原厂固件,享受更高的配置自由度和更多的功能。对于技术爱好者来说,OpenWrt 的可定制性是其最大的吸引力。幸运的是,现在有很多在线工具可以帮助用户轻松自定义OpenWrt 固件,从而满足特定的网络需求。

了解 OpenWrt 固件构成

在讨论如何使用在线工具自定义 OpenWrt 固件之前,我们首先了解一下 OpenWrt 固件的构成。OpenWrt 固件主要由以下几个部分组成:

  1. 内核:OpenWrt 基于Linux内核,承担系统的基本功能。
  2. 根文件系统:包含所有的系统文件、配置文件及应用程序。
  3. 驱动程序:用于支持特定的硬件设备。
  4. 软件包:OpenWrt 使用的软件包管理系统(opkg)允许用户安装和卸载各种软件包,以扩展系统功能。

自定义固件主要是添加、删除或更改软件包和系统设置。

在线工具的优势

使用在线工具自定义 OpenWrt 固件有以下几种优势:

  1. 简化过程:在线工具通常具有图形化用户界面,使得用户即使没有技术背景也能轻松操作。
  2. 实时预览:许多工具提供实时的固件大小和配置预览,方便用户在生成固件前进行调整。
  3. 社区支持:大多数在线工具拥有活跃的社区,用户可以获取支持、共享配置和解决问题。
  4. 多样化选择:用户可以根据自己的需求选择不同的软件包,只有在需要的情况下下载和安装,这样可以减小固件的整体体积。

使用在线工具自定义 OpenWrt 固件的步骤

以下是通过在线工具自定义 OpenWrt 固件的详细步骤。我们将以“ImageBuilder”和“OpenWrt Firmware Selector”为例。

步骤 1:选择合适的在线工具

常用的在线工具包括:

  • OpenWrt Firmware Selector:这个工具可以帮助你快速生成基于 Web 的固件。
  • ImageBuilder:虽然是一个命令行工具,但也可以通过某些界面的 GitHub 页面实现类似的功能。

在本教程中,我们重点介绍“OpenWrt Firmware Selector”的使用。

步骤 2:访问在线工具

打开你的浏览器,输入相关在线工具的网址。例如你可以在搜索引擎中搜索“OpenWrt Firmware Selector”。访问工具主页后,你会看到一个简单的界面,通常分为几个主要部分。

步骤 3:选择硬件型号

在工具中选择你所使用的路由器型号。大多数在线工具会提供一个下拉菜单,列出多个支持的设备。确保你选择的设备与 OpenWrt 兼容,通常包括制造商和型号。

步骤 4:选择软件包

在设备选择完成后,你还可以主动选择需要安装的软件包。在线工具一般会对可用的标准软件包进行分类,比如网络管理、VPN、安全防护等。勾选你需要的功能,例如:

  • VPN(如 OpenVPN 或 WireGuard):如果你打算在路由器上设置 VPN 功能。
  • 广告拦截(如 Adblock):对抗网络广告。
  • QoS(服务质量):优化网络带宽分配。
  • 文件共享服务(如 Samba 或 FTP):将路由器变为文件服务器。

确保选中适合你的需求的软件包。

步骤 5:配置固件参数

很多在线工具允许用户调整固件的默认设置。这可能包括:

  • 默认 IP 地址:设置路由器的初始管理地址。
  • Wi-Fi 配置:包括 SSID、加密方式、密码等 Wi-Fi 设置。
  • DNS 设置:指定默认的 DNS 服务器,例如 Google DNS、Cloudflare DNS 等。

通过自定义这些设置,可以在第一次连接时更快地开始使用。

步骤 6:生成固件

所有的选择和配置完成后,找到生成固件的按钮。点击后,在线工具将开始处理你的请求。这可能需要一些时间,具体取决于固件的复杂性和服务器的负载情况。

生成完成后,你可以下载新的固件文件。记得保存好这个文件,确保拓展的功能都写入其中。

步骤 7:刷入固件

将下载好的固件文件传输至路由器。在 OpenWrt 的 Web 管理界面中,进入“系统” -> “固件升级”选项选择方法为“上传固件”。

在选择文件后,开始固件升级。请注意,在这一过程中,确保路由器已接入电源并避免断电。固件升级完成后,路由器将自动重启。

步骤 8:初始配置

需要进行一些初始配置。通常情况下,你可以通过浏览器访问你设置的默认 IP 地址进行初始设置。如果之前设置了 Wi-Fi 信息,可以直接通过 Wi-Fi 连接。

在管理界面中继续进行个性化配置,确认所有需要的软件包正常工作。

常见问题及解决办法

  1. 固件升级失败:如果在固件升级过程中遇到错误,建议重新启动路由器并通过 TFTP 等方法进行恢复。每种路由器的恢复方法不同,可以查阅相关资料。
  2. 找不到局域网:确保设备的连接端口正常运行,并及时更新相应的网络设置。
  3. 软件包安装失败:有时一些软件包可能因为版本兼容性问题无法安装,这时建议在官方论坛查询解决方案或选择替代软件包。

结语

通过在线工具自定义 OpenWrt 固件,用户可以更好地根据自身需求来定制网络环境。这种灵活性不仅能提升网络性能,还能增加路由器的功能性。虽然 OpenWrt 的性能之强大需要一定的学习成本,但通过这些在线工具,用户能够更轻松地享受到 OpenWrt 的优势。希望本文能为大家提供一些指导,通过定制固件来实现更理想的网络体验!

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号